Вам понадобится
  • - компьютер с ОС Linux.
Инструкция
1
Восстановить текущий пароль root вы сможете только путем подбора, так называемый метод Bruteforce. Если существует физический доступ к компьютеру, замените текущий пароль root на новый. Загрузите систему в однопользовательском режиме, тем самым вы заставите ядро запустить лишь интерпретатор bash.
2
Если на компьютере используется загрузчик Grub, выберите из списка необходимое ядро, нажмите клавишу Е, чтобы отредактировать параметры загрузки. Выберите строку Kernel, снова нажмите Е. Добавьте характеристику загрузки, впишите команду init=/bin/bash. Далее щелкните Enter, вернитесь в предыдущее меню и нажмите для загрузки клавишу B.
3
Выполните подготовку к замене пароля, если в системе используется загрузчик LILO. Выйдите из графического режима с помощью клавиши Tab, введите метку ядра с помощью команды init=/bin/bash.
4
Приступите к монтированию корневого раздела, для этого используйте режим «Чтение/запись». Для этого введите команду # mount / -o remount,rw. Далее введите команду смены пароля Root – # passwd root/. После этого появится сообщение о том, что изменение пароля Root произошло успешно. Смонтируйте корень снова в режим ro. Для этого воспользуйтесь командой # mount -o remount,ro. Далее перезагрузите систему командой # reboot.
5
Загрузите систему с Livecd, чтобы изменить пароль Root. Запустите терминал под Root. Для начала установите имя раздела, на котором установлена система. Это делается с помощью команды # fdisk –l. Сделайте данный раздел доступным для записи с загрузочного диска. Создайте папку для точки монтирования, далее смонтируйте сам раздел.
6
Далее объявите файловую систему, которая находится в разделе /dev/hda1 как корневую. Будет запущен интерпретатор Bash. Теперь измените пароль системы на новый. Далее выйдите из интерпретатора, отмонтируйте раздел. Теперь потерянный пароль успешно изменен на новый.